About

Tao Ye is a scholar working on Global and Planetary Change,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ics and Ecology. According to data from OpenAlex, Tao Ye has authored 26 papers receiving a total of 371 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Global and Planetary Change, 8 papers in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ics and 7 papers in Ecology. Recurrent topics in Tao Ye’s work include Climate change impacts on agriculture (8 papers), Climate variability and models (6 papers) and Rangeland Management and Livestock Ecology (5 papers). Tao Ye is often cited by papers focused on Climate change impacts on agriculture (8 papers), Climate variability and models (6 papers) and Rangeland Management and Livestock Ecology (5 papers). Tao Ye coll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Germany. Tao Ye's co-authors include Weihang Liu, Wenping Yuan, Peijun Shi, Yijia Li, Jie Dong, Yao Wang, Zhixing Guo, Yawen Wang, Haibo Lü and Shuo Chen and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, The Science of The Total Environment and Climatic Change.
